"Italia Festival Barocco": World Famous Musicians Performed at MSU - "Duo Barocco" Duet

On October 8, the “Duo Barocco” Duet Concert within the 5th Italian Baroque Festival "Italia Festival Barocco", organized by the Embassy of Italy in Ukraine and the Italian Institute of Culture in Ukraine, took place in the auditorium of Mariupol State University.

The program of the festival, which began on October 2 and will last until October 15, includes a number of performances and master classes by world-renowned musicians in Kiev, Odessa, Chernivtsi, Lviv and Mariupol. 


MSU is the only university of Ukraine to host a concert within the "Italia Festival Barocco". Professor Kostyantyn Balabanov, Rector of MSU, Honorary Consul General of the Republic of Cyprus in Mariupol, Diana Tryma, Director of the Department of Cultural and Social Development of the Mariupol City Council, Davide la Cecilia, Extraordinary and Plenipotentiary Ambassador of the Italian Republic in Ukraine and Nansi Milezis Romano, art director of the festival. Kostyantyn Balabanov thanked the Italian partners for their cooperation and the opportunity to organize such a large-scale cultural event in Mariupol.


The Italian guitarist Luca Marconato, a participant in the prestigious international music festivals in Europe, the USA and Asia, and the Spanish drummer Andrea Picconi, who is highly regarded on the international stage as a teacher and recognized as "the ambassador of traditional percussion instruments of Italy and the Mediterranean" performed at the university. The concert program "Cuerdas y golpes" (Strings and Strikes) introduced the Mariupol public to the works of prominent composers of Italy and Spain: Francesco Corbetti, Carlo Calvi, Gaspara Sanza, Santiago de Murcia. At the end of the concert, the audience thanked the musicians with a long loud applause.
 

It is not the first time when Mariupol State University meet the foreign performers and organizers of "Italia Festival Barocco". In 2017, as part of the 4th Festival of Italian Baroque Music, the members of the "L'arte dell'Arco" trio and Anna Pastore, the director of the Italian Institute of Culture in Ukraine held open lectures and workshops for MSU students. This testifies to the high authority of the university as a leading center for the study and promotion of Italian language and culture in the East of Ukraine.
